About
Jan D. Janssen is a Scientific Advisor in the Biomedical Engineering department at Eindhoven University of Technology. His academic career spans over four decades, with a focus on biomechanical modeling and the interplay between mechanical forces and biological systems.
- Key affiliations: Department of Biomedical Engineering, TU/e
- Expertise: Computational biomechanics, muscle modeling, trabecular bone adaptation
Research interests include:
- Biomechanics of skeletal muscle and bone
- Finite element modeling of biological systems
- Mechanical adaptation of trabecular architecture
- Material parameter estimation in biphasic mixtures
Publication trends reveal expertise in computational modeling of musculoskeletal systems, with a strong emphasis on mechanical-biological interactions. His work bridges applied mechanics and biomedical engineering, focusing on trabecular bone and skeletal muscle dynamics.
Academic contributions include foundational work on distributed moment models of muscle contraction and pioneering studies on mechanical stress in bone remodeling. His 2000 Nature publication on trabecular bone adaptation has been cited over 990 times according to Scopus metrics.
